Entry fragging is a crucial gameplay role in CS2, where the primary objective is to secure the first kill in a round. This role requires not only exceptional aiming skills but also a deep understanding of map layouts, enemy positions, and game strategies. Effective entry fraggers can set the tone for the match, providing their team with a significant advantage through early eliminations. To excel in this role, it’s important to adopt various strategies that enhance your chances of survival and success.

The phrase 'Frag First, Ask Questions Later' encapsulates a prevalent mindset among players in Counter-Strike 2 (CS2). This tactic emphasizes the immediate reaction to threats without the luxury of reflection. Psychologically, this approach is deeply rooted in the brain's survival instinct; players often resort to instinctual responses during high-stress situations, prioritizing quick action over deliberation. When faced with opponents, the reflex to secure a kill ensures not only personal safety but also contributes to team dynamics, encouraging a fast-paced and aggressive style of play.
Moreover, this mentality can foster a culture of aggression and bravado within the game's community. Players who adopt the 'Frag First, Ask Questions Later' approach may find themselves more successful in fast-paced scenarios, gaining a confidence boost as they experience more frequent victories. However, this psychological dependence on instinct can also lead to reckless gameplay, as players neglect strategic thinking and careful positioning. In the long run, understanding the balance between aggression and strategy is essential for mastering CS2, as it reflects not just personal skill development but also contributes to overall team success.
Aggressive entry fragging has emerged as a pivotal strategy in the evolving landscape of competitive CS2 play. By prioritizing early kills, players who excel in this role not only disrupt enemy formations but also set a dynamic tempo for their teams. This high-risk, high-reward playstyle places greater emphasis on individual skill and decision-making, making the role of the entry fragger increasingly vital. As teams refine their strategies and adapt to the fast-paced nature of CS2, it can be argued that aggressive entry fragging will shape the future of competitive play, enabling teams to seize control of rounds before they truly begin.
Moreover, the importance of aggressive entry fragging extends beyond individual performance; it influences team dynamics and strategies. Successful entry fraggers often create opportunities for their teammates, allowing them to capitalize on disorganized opponents. The rise of this playstyle has prompted coaches to rethink traditional tactics, fostering a more aggressive approach to map control and engagements. As competitive play evolves, teams that effectively integrate aggressive entry fragging into their gameplay are likely to dominate the CS2 scene, establishing new benchmarks for success and redefining what it means to achieve victory in eSports.
